The until-recently-defunct "Mobile Fidelity Labs" audiophile album vinyl pressings were not only analogue, audiophile masterpieces and connoisseur delights, they have become true pieces of audio history and lore. These majestic recordings received a meticulous and laborious treatment like no other recordings in the entire history of the recorded sound. They are characterized by the massively extended dynamic and frequency range, mastering from the very first generation of original master tapes, almost compulsive attention paid to the detail and integrity of the pressing, and the highest quality of the material (only the "virgin-", audiophile-grade vinyl was used, and most of the titles were pressed by RCA/Victor and/or Warner-Pioneer corporations of Japan, both known for their near-obsessive attention paid to the fine sonic detail and audio craftsmanship); a special proprietary  technology was used to achieve analogue-like, warm, translucent, radiant, vivid and all-encompassing sound. To this day, many of these recordings remain unsurpassed, delivering music reproduction as close to the actual recording session as possible, without any loss of musical information inherent in the standard practice of mastering from the inferior "production" copies.  EVER SINCE THE MOBILE FIDELITY SOUND LABS TEMPORARILY CLOSED IN DECEMBER OF 1999 (ONLY TO REOPEN IN 2003), THESE RECORDINGS HAVE BEEN ESCALATING IN VALUE AND DEMAND. A NOTE ON ANDY WARHOL ALBUM COVERS

 

Warhol did album covers throughout his entire life - the most well-known being the 1967 Velvet Underground album featuring a banana and the 1971 cover for The Rolling Stones' album Sticky Fingers, co-designed with Craig Braun, which featured an image of a man's crotch in a pair of jeans with a functioning zipper. The Nations Nightmare was probably the first album cover featuring Warhol's work. Concidentally, it dealt with the use of recreational drugs - a theme that would often be associated with Warhol and his entourage throughout the 1960s as a result of films like The Chelsea Girls which showed Brigid Berlin shooting up speed on camera. Warhol would also became known for his use of transvestites in his films. In approximately 1952, the same year that he won the award for The Nation's Nightmare, Warhol also did some of his earliest drawings of a man in drag when he sketched the photographer, Otto Fenn, dressed as a woman. Warhol's drawings were similar to photographs that Fenn had taken of himself dressed as a woman

 

Other than these, Andy Warhol also did fine cover artwork for albums by Artie Shaw, Count Basie, Kenny Burrell (3 covers), Johnny Griffin, Joe Newman, Bennie Green, Diana Ross, John Cale (2 covers), John Wallowitch, Rolling Stones (2 covers), Velvet Underground (2 covers), Moondog, Liza Minelli, John Lennon, Thelonious Monk, Paul Anka, Billy Squier, Tennesse Williams and many, many others.
